Protein expression services for AGL42 | MADS-box protein AGL42

Description
MADS-box transcription factor that acts with AGL71 and AGL72 in the control of flowering time. Promotes flowering at the shoot apical and axillary meristems. Seems to act through a gibberellin-dependent pathway. Interacts genetically with SOC1 and its expression is directly regulated by SOC1 (PubMed:21609362). Plays a role in controlling flower organ senescence and abscission by repressing ethylene responses and regulating the expression of BOP2 and IDA (PubMed:21689171).
